(Y/N) N Price River Water Improvement District Wastewater Treatment Plant Bio-solids Annual Report Narrative 2022 Bio-solids Production The Bio-solids was produced in 2021, dried in 2022 and land applied in 2022. During 2022, the total calculated bio-solids produced were 190 dry metric tons (DMT) Of Class B bio-solids. These solids were removed from the West Facultative Sludge Basin (FSB) with a dump truck. The property is owned by Price River Water Improvement District. The farmer incorporated the bio-solids into the soil to grow corn and other feed crops. The transportation was accomplished from November 2, 2022 through November 10, 2022 so tillage could be accomplished before snowfall or heavy frost. Bio-solids Disposal Practice and Site Restriction The District has numerous landowner/farmers who would like to have bio-solids applied to their fields. The District is conscientious to ensure that the application site will be sprinkle irrigated, fenced, level, incorporated quickly, and that the planned crop for the coming years will not be a root-crop, nor will be fed to dairy animals. Additionally, the area has no grazing of livestock. The area for 2022 is a first-time application of approximately 3.5 acres of the 9 available to us. The rate of application allowed for approximately 53 dry metric tons per acre, or 12.7 truckloads per acre, as only about 40 percent of the area was utilized. As this site is a one-time application, no soils monitoring was required. The site is located at GPS coordinates: 39°32'06.3"N 110°43'00.5"W Bio-solids Treatment Practice The Price River Water Improvement District employs a two-stage digestion process that first treats the solids for between 40 – 60 days through anaerobic digestion in a mesophilic temperature range maintained as closely as possible to 36 degrees Celsius with brief and minor fluctuations above or below by one or two degrees. Then, the solids are pumped to a Facultative Sludge Basin (FSB) to accommodate a Process to Further Reduce Pathogens. Solids are held under 15 feet of water and allowed over the next several months to continue to biodegrade. A surface aerator is installed on the FSB to ensure the top two feet of water remains aerobic, thus promoting the growth of facultative micro-organisms and controlling the formation of odor creating bacteria.
